Post by: Damsel on November 23, 2016, 04:55:23 AM
How do i place a imgur picture here?

To start with go to imgur and click new post at the top of the screen and upload images. Select the image you wish to share.

Once you have done that you should come to a screen with your image, and the ability to give your post a title etc. If you move the cursor over the image a little box will appear. Click the little dropdown menu next to copy and click share options.

Then copy and paste the BBCODE option into your post.

Late but info is info. Below is for desktop, their app doesn't run on my phone.

So I got pics moves to Flickr.  Which option do I use to share them in a forum post?

Once uploaded click on the pic you want to share.
On the next page there will be five icons down the bottom right.
The right pointing arrow in the middle is share, click it.
Select bbcode and size wanted, copy and paste the code provided.
